Introduction

Biological anthropology has long sought to answer fundamental questions about human origins, variation, and adaptation. Historically, researchers often treated biological factors and cultural influences as distinct domains, analyzing skeletal remains, genetic markers, or primate behavior in isolation from social context. Consider this: the biocultural approach in biological anthropology emerged as a necessary corrective to this artificial division, emphasizing that human beings cannot be fully understood through genetics or culture alone. Instead, we are products of continuous feedback loops between our bodies and our social worlds. This perspective gained momentum in the mid-twentieth century as anthropologists recognized that cultural practices—such as food preparation, settlement patterns, medical systems, and kinship structures—directly impact biological outcomes like disease susceptibility, growth patterns, and reproductive success. Today, the biocultural framework stands as a cornerstone of modern anthropological research, guiding studies that range from ancient skeletal analysis to contemporary public health initiatives.

Key Principles and Steps in Biocultural Research

At its foundation, the biocultural approach operates on several interconnected principles that distinguish it from more reductionist scientific models. Understanding these principles is essential for grasping how anthropologists apply this framework in real-world research:

  • Rejection of the Nature vs. Nurture Dichotomy: Human traits are never purely genetic or purely cultural. Instead, they emerge from dynamic interactions where biological potentials are activated, suppressed, or modified by cultural environments.
  • Context-Dependent Adaptation: The same biological mechanism can produce different outcomes depending on cultural and ecological contexts. Take this: lactose tolerance evolved in populations with long histories of dairy farming, illustrating how cultural innovation drives genetic change.
  • Bidirectional Influence: Culture shapes biology, and biology shapes culture. Social norms around marriage, diet, or labor influence reproductive patterns and physiological stress, while biological constraints like disease prevalence or nutritional needs shape cultural institutions.
  • Life Course Perspective: Biocultural effects accumulate across an individual’s lifespan and across generations. Early childhood nutrition, for instance, can alter developmental trajectories, while epigenetic changes may transmit environmental exposures to offspring.
  • Interdisciplinary Integration: The approach draws from genetics, physiology, archaeology, linguistics, sociology, and public health, creating a comprehensive analytical toolkit.

When conducting biocultural research, anthropologists typically follow a structured methodology that prioritizes contextual depth and empirical rigor:

  1. Identify the Biological Phenomenon: Researchers begin by selecting a measurable biological trait or health outcome, such as bone density, immune response, or growth velocity.
  2. Map Cultural and Environmental Variables: They document relevant cultural practices, socioeconomic conditions, dietary patterns, and ecological stressors that may interact with the biological trait.
  3. Collect Multidimensional Data: Using methods like skeletal analysis, biomarker testing, ethnographic interviews, and historical records, researchers gather both biological and cultural data from the same population.
  4. Analyze Interactions Through Statistical and Qualitative Models: Advanced techniques, including structural equation modeling and ethnobiological frameworks, help reveal how variables influence one another over time.
  5. Interpret Findings Within a Holistic Framework: Results are contextualized to show how biological outcomes cannot be separated from the cultural systems that produce them, often leading to policy recommendations or theoretical advancements.

Scientific Explanation and Theoretical Foundations

The scientific credibility of the biocultural approach in biological anthropology rests on reliable empirical evidence from multiple disciplines. Stressful living conditions, nutritional deficits, and even cultural rituals have been shown to leave molecular signatures that affect health across generations. Modern genetics, particularly the study of epigenetics, has revolutionized our understanding of how environmental and cultural exposures can modify gene expression without altering DNA sequences. Similarly, advances in stable isotope analysis allow researchers to reconstruct ancient diets and migration patterns, revealing how cultural food systems shaped skeletal development and disease resistance It's one of those things that adds up..

Physiological anthropology further supports this framework by demonstrating how chronic stress, social hierarchy, and cultural expectations directly alter cortisol regulation, cardiovascular function, and immune response. The concept of developmental plasticity explains how the human body adjusts its growth and metabolic pathways during critical windows of development in response to cultural and ecological cues. These adjustments are not random; they represent evolved adaptive strategies that prioritize survival under specific environmental conditions.

In contemporary settings, the biocultural framework is increasingly applied to global health challenges. Researchers use it to explain why certain populations experience higher rates of hypertension, diabetes, or infectious diseases, tracing these disparities not to genetic inferiority but to historical marginalization, dietary transitions, and unequal access to healthcare. Practically speaking, public health interventions designed with biocultural insights are more effective because they respect local knowledge, address structural inequalities, and align with community values. This approach also informs conservation and sustainability efforts, as indigenous ecological knowledge is recognized as a vital component of human adaptation and environmental stewardship.

Frequently Asked Questions (FAQ)

How does the biocultural approach differ from traditional biological anthropology? Traditional biological anthropology often focused heavily on evolutionary genetics, skeletal morphology, or primate behavior in relative isolation from cultural context. The biocultural approach explicitly integrates cultural, historical, and environmental factors as active agents in shaping biological outcomes, treating humans as adaptive systems rather than isolated organisms.

Can the biocultural approach be applied to modern health issues? Absolutely. In fact, it is one of the most powerful tools for understanding health disparities. By examining how socioeconomic status, cultural beliefs, and historical trauma interact with physiology, researchers can design interventions that address root causes rather than just symptoms.

Does this approach downplay the role of genetics? Not at all. Genetics remains central, but the biocultural framework recognizes that genes do not operate in a vacuum. Environmental and cultural factors determine which genes are expressed, how they interact, and what phenotypic outcomes emerge. It complements genetic research rather than replacing it Nothing fancy..

Is the biocultural approach widely accepted in academia? Yes. It has become a standard paradigm in biological anthropology, public health, and related fields. Major academic institutions, research journals, and funding agencies increasingly prioritize studies that employ biocultural methodologies due to their explanatory power and real-world relevance And that's really what it comes down to..

What skills are needed to conduct biocultural research? Successful biocultural researchers typically combine training in biological sciences (such as human biology, genetics, or osteology) with anthropological methods (like ethnography, historical analysis, and community engagement). Statistical literacy and cross-cultural communication are equally important It's one of those things that adds up..
